Objective
Somatic embryogenesis is theoretically, the system of choice for the propagation of the breeding crops with elite characteristics, such as oak. Asynchronosity of the developmental stages prevents automation of the process; hence the media changes are highly laborious. The objective of the project is to develop a sealed bag where these media changes are achieved by osmosis. The project will develop a suitable bag for somatic embryogenesis of juvenile, and later mature oak tissue along with a protocol for automating the process. The low-cost of the process will allow Commercialisation of somatic embryogenesis even where there is poor synchronicity. The success of the system, will allow the production of low cost, elite forest trees of high yield and quality.
